Background
Dimeco was a film production company from France.
Logo (April 6, 1938-April 13, 1939)
Visuals: Over sunrays with a white blurred ring/ripple expanding off the center, there are 2 diagonal rectangles (both in opposite sides and conjoined) and a triangle-format, sans-serif, dark "DIMECO" below it. Afterwards, "UNE PRODUCTION" in white, sans-serif typeface appears letter-by-letter inside the 2 diagonal rectangles. After it's done, the black from "DIMECO" quickly goes down, revealing the "DIMECO" to either have a moving water pattern inside of it or a hollow 3D body, which is later filled in with the color white, having a white outline and a shadow casting on a gray land.
Technique: Practical effects.
Audio: Opening theme of the movie.
Availability: Seen on Les disparus de St. Agil.
